Honoring Garry

This event honors the life of Garry Buttermann IV and contributes to the fight against Prion Disease in his memory. Prion diseases are very rare, affecting approximately 1 in 1,000,000 people each year.

The symptoms of Prion Disease mimic other neurodegenerative diseases such as ALS, Parkinson’s, and Alzheimer’s Disease. The progression of the disease is rapid and always fatal. Garry died at the age of 39, one week after he received his diagnosis.

About the CJD Foundation

The CJD Foundation is a 501(c)(3) non-profit organization founded to support families affected by Prion Diseases, raise awareness, and support medical education and research.

The CJD Foundation awards Family Memorial Research Grants to scientists devoted to prion disease research. In July 2017, Garry’s family had the honor to meet the recipient of the 2016 Garry G. Buttermann IV Family Memorial Research Grant and gain an understanding of how their grant was contributing to the fight against Prion Disease.

Proceeds from this scramble support these grants in Garry’s name.
